#319516 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#319516 is composed of 19.2% red, 58.4%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 85.2%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 107.2 degrees, a saturation of 74.3% and a lightness of 33.5%. #319516 color hex could be obtained by blending #62ff2c with #002b00.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

Shades and Tints of #319516
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040c02 is the darkest color, while #fbfefa is the lightest one.
